Abstract

A method for producing an organic radiation-emitting component is specified, which comprises, in particular, the following method steps: A) providing a first electrode layer (2) on a substrate (1), B) applying a structured electrically conductive layer (3) on the first electrode layer (2), wherein the electrically conductive layer (3) comprises a metal, C) producing an electrically insulating layer (4) comprising an oxide of the metal of the electrically conductive layer (3) on surfaces (31) of the electrically conductive layer (3) which are remote from the first electrode layer (2) by oxidation of the metal, D) applying at least one organic functional layer (5) on the first electrode layer (2) and the electrically insulating layer (4), and E) applying a second electrode layer (9) on the at least one organic functional layer (5). An organic radiation-emitting component is furthermore specified.
